In some countries *coughFinlandcough* Valentine's Day is not only about your romantic "significant other", but about your best friends, and your buddies, all the people you love... Have you ever celebrated your relationship with your friends? Sent them a card? Told them you care about them in the way that feels right to you? That you're grateful for their presence in your life no matter what?

Let all the people you care about know that you do. Let someone on SF know that you value what they give to you, even if it's not "in real life", because it matters...

HyvÀÀ YstÀvÀnpÀivÀÀ !
("Happy Valentine's Day" in Finnish, or literally, "Happy Friend's Day")

Thanks for the invite, Dante. This Valentines Day is shaping up to be much easier for me this year thanks to JMG. What she said about Valentines Day being a day to not only celebrate romantic love, but to celebrate love in all its forms left quite an impression on me. I never thought to look at it that way before. Since my divorce I've always tried to ignore this day - like I've tried to do with other holidays, too. But this weekend I've watched episodes 4,5 and 6 of the "Star Wars" saga - movies and memorabilia I've loved since I was a kid. And I also watched two Queen concerts - the band I love more than any other band. Two things I love, and I celebrated my love for them this weekend. Thank you, JMG *hug

People like me have been picked on and made fun of our whole lives for a variety of things. We're the whipping boys/girls. The ones designated to be bullied...the ones who bullies look for excuses - any excuses - to hate. For some of us, all we have for comfort are movies and music. "Star Wars" and Queen are two things I've always had to make me feel at least a little bit better. Two things that would never attack me for being different. That's one reason for me to celebrate my love for them.

So the next time your hear someone talking passionately about their collection of action figures or comic books or anything else, keep in mind how important that collection might be because of what it means to them. For some of us, it's all we have to be happy about.

Happy Valentines Day, my friends.
